The Effect of Temperature Level on Paint Application



When you're planning a commercial outside paint job, the temperature can dramatically affect just how well the paint adheres and dries.

Ideally, you wish to repaint when temperatures vary in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F. If it's too cool, the paint might not cure appropriately, causing problems like peeling off or fracturing.

On the other hand, if it's too hot, the paint can dry also quickly, avoiding appropriate attachment and causing an unequal finish.

You need to additionally take into consideration the time of day; morning or late afternoon supplies cooler temperature levels, which can be extra favorable.

Constantly examine the maker's referrals for the certain paint you're making use of, as they commonly supply assistance on the optimal temperature level range for optimal outcomes.

Moisture and Its Effect on Drying Times



Temperature isn't the only ecological aspect that affects your industrial exterior paint job; moisture plays a substantial function too. High moisture levels can slow down drying times significantly, affecting the total high quality of your paint task.



When the air is filled with wetness, the paint takes longer to heal, which can result in problems like bad bond and a greater threat of mildew development. If you're repainting on an especially moist day, be prepared for extensive delay times between coats.

It's important to monitor neighborhood weather and strategy appropriately. Preferably, go for moisture degrees in between 40% and 70% for optimum drying out.

Keeping these factors in mind ensures your task stays on track and provides an enduring coating.

Best Seasons for Commercial Exterior Painting Projects



What's the very best time of year for your commercial exterior painting tasks?

Spring and very early loss are normally your best choices. Throughout these seasons, temperatures are mild, and humidity degrees are often lower, creating excellent conditions for paint application and drying.

Stay clear of summer season's intense heat, which can trigger paint to dry also promptly, leading to bad bond and finish. Similarly, winter season's cold temperatures can prevent proper drying and treating, running the risk of the longevity of your paint task.

Go for days with temperatures in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F for ideal outcomes. Bear in mind to examine the local weather prediction for rain, as wet conditions can ruin your job.

Planning around these variables ensures your paint task runs smoothly and lasts much longer.
